You\'ll join our explorer programme, a 2-year programme designed to give you depth and breadth of experience. Participating in job-based bespoke training from the start enabling you to go fully-equipped into your role as you embark on the first of three eight-month long rotations.
Retail Banking at Barclays delivers tailored financial experiences across savings, investments, mortgages, credit cards, insurance, and digital banking. We support customers through key life moments with Specialist Customer Care—offering expert help with fraud, bereavement, and complex financial needs.
We also empower over a million small and medium businesses through Business Banking, providing more than just funding—offering tools, guidance, and lasting partnerships.
Our focus is on deeply understanding customer needs to design seamless, connected journeys. With teams spanning customer care, product development, and technology, we’re shaping the future of banking by delivering outstanding service, innovative solutions, and meaningful financial support.
